Log:
Apply an opimization for the kernels used by cexp(x) and cexpf(x) submitted
by Steve Kargl:
- Use sincos[f] instead of a call to cos[f] and a call to sin[f].
- While here, alphabetize declaration.
Submitted by: sgk at troutmask.apl.washington.edu (Steve Kargl)
